Ingredients
- 1 lb large carrots
- 2 garlic cloves
- 1/2 stick (4 tbsp) Cabot salted butter
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 3 tbsp pure maple syrup
- 1/2 tsp fresh thyme
- 1/2 tsp flaky salt
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 2 tbsp. fresh parsley
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at your oven to 400 degrees.
- Step 2: In a large Dutch oven or skillet over medium heat, melt Cabot salted butter. (Note: This is a Monopoly Bonus Item!)
- Step 3: Add light brown sugar, maple syrup, fresh thyme, salt, and pepper. Stir until ingredients are well combined and the mixture is smooth.
- Step 4: Add minced garlic to the melted mixture, sautéing for about 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
- Step 5: Peel, trim and halve carrots.
- Step 6: Add carrots to the sugary concoction. Coat the carrots thoroughly by tossing them in the mixture.
- Step 7: Line a cookie sheet with parchment paper.
- Step 8: Transfer the coated carrots onto the sheet, ensuring they are evenly spread out.
- Step 9: Roast the carrots in the preheated oven for 40-50 minutes, tossing once or twice during roasting. Roast until the carrots are fork-tender.
- Step 10: Take the carrots out of the oven. Give them a final toss and sprinkle with flaky salt and pepper to taste.
- Step 11: Add to a beautiful serving dish and sprinkle fresh parsley generously over the roasted carrots for a burst of freshness.
